Grace Period for UHC HMO Plans

UnitedHealthcare has extended the grace period related to its HMO specialist referral requirements, with a new deadline TBD.  However, Orthopedic Physician Associates (OPA) strongly encourages all patients with UHC HMO plans to continue obtaining a referral from their primary care provider before scheduling or attending orthopedic appointments. While the extension may provide temporary flexibility, referrals remain an important part of ensuring uninterrupted access to care and avoiding potential claim or coverage issues when the grace period ultimately ends. Patients are encouraged to contact their PCP and secure the appropriate referral as soon as possible to help prevent delays in treatment and ensure a smooth care experience.
